These savory Stuffed Gluten Balls are a delicious and unique dish, combining tender pork filling with chewy gluten for a satisfying bite. The pork mixture is seasoned to perfection with soy sauce, ginger, scallions, and aromatic sesame oil, then stuffed into delicate gluten balls for a delightful texture contrast. Pan-fried scallions add a fragrant base, while a simmered broth infused with mushrooms enhances the umami richness, making each bite flavorful and comforting. Perfect as a hearty appetizer or main dish, this recipe balances juicy meat filling with a light, savory broth—garnished with fresh scallions for a finishing touch. Ingredients
Main Ingredients
- pork
- gluten balls
Secondary Ingredients
- egg
- mushrooms
Sauce and Seasonings
- ginger
- scallions
Instructions
0% Complete
1
Step 1
Add pork filling, a moderate amount of salt, thirteen spices, soy sauce, old soy sauce, ginger, scallions, sesame oil, and an egg to the mixture. Mix well until it becomes sticky, similar to making dumpling filling.

2
Step 2
Take a gluten ball from the package, make a small hole in it, and fill it with the meat mixture. Be careful not to break the gluten ball.

3
Step 3
Use chopsticks to fill the gluten ball with the meat mixture, making sure it is full.

4
Step 4
All the gluten balls are now filled with the meat mixture.

5
Step 5
Heat a small amount of oil in a pot, add some scallions, and stir-fry briefly. Then, turn off the heat and arrange the filled gluten balls in the pot.

6
Step 6
Add water to the pot, covering about 2/3 of the gluten balls. Add a small amount of salt, soy sauce, and mushrooms. If desired, add chicken essence (optional). Bring to a boil, then reduce the heat to medium and cook until the liquid is almost gone.

7
Step 7
Garnish with scallions and serve. Adding mushrooms during cooking makes the broth more flavorful and helps reduce greasiness.
